Evaluating the Dynamics of American Democracy: ⁣Perspectives from Chinese Media

A Closer Look at Democratic ‌Processes

Recent assessments by Chinese state media⁣ have brought attention to the ⁤complexities inherent in American democracy,​ describing it as “messy.” This ⁢characterization raises questions about the effectiveness and stability of democratic governance. Observers note that while democracies can promote ‌freedom and participation, they⁣ often ‍face significant‍ challenges in ⁣terms of efficiency and coherence.

The Nature of Democratic ​Challenges

In a society where multiple voices compete⁣ for attention, decision-making⁤ can ‌become convoluted. For instance, ​legislative gridlock frequently ⁣emerges in Congress, ⁢leading to delays on crucial issues such as ​healthcare​ reform and infrastructure investment. According to recent statistics from the‌ Pew Research Center, nearly 60% of Americans ‌believe that partisan divides hinder ⁣effective governance.

Moreover, ⁢divisive rhetoric during electoral cycles further‌ complicates‌ public discourse. With increasing polarization​ observed across political affiliations—manifested through social media platforms—many citizens struggle to find common ground on critical​ matters. These factors contribute to ⁢a perception‌ that American democracy⁤ may be disordered or inefficient.

China’s⁤ State ⁢Media Labels American Democracy⁢ as ‘Messy’ – What They’re Really Trying to Say

Understanding the Context of ​the Critique

In recent statements from China’s state media, ​American democracy was⁣ described as⁣ “messy,” prompting many‌ analysts to reflect on what this criticism truly indicates. This ‌characterisation⁤ arises against the backdrop of Chinese governance, which is often touted for‌ its efficiency and stability compared ⁢to Western democratic systems. Below, we break down what this statement signifies both politically and socially.

The ​Chinese Perspective on Democracy

Chinese state‌ media has long‌ depicted the United States as a chaotic democracy plagued by divisive politics, frequent ‍elections,‌ and public discontent. ‍Here are some key​ points to consider:

  • Political Polarization ⁤ – Political divisions in​ the U.S. often ​lead to government gridlock and⁣ public protests, ⁣which ‌the Chinese state‍ media emphasizes as a‍ sign of weakness.
  • Youth Disenchantment – Growing disenchantment among the American ⁤youth regarding government ​policies is⁣ highlighted as evidence that democracy is not necessarily the best‍ form of governance.
  • Social Media⁤ Influences ⁤– The role of ⁢social media in ​shaping public⁣ opinion and amplifying dissent ⁣is viewed as ⁣a double-edged sword, contributing to national disunity.

What Are They Really Trying to Convey?

The critique may serve several strategic purposes for the ​Chinese government:

1.‌ Reinforcing China’s Governance Model

By labeling American democracy as messy, Chinese state media is reinforcing the notion that the Chinese Communist Party (CCP) offers a more​ stable and effective alternative. This narrative is particularly aimed at:

  • Domestic audiences, to cultivate confidence in the CCP.
  • International audiences, to position⁤ China’s governance as a⁣ model‍ worth emulating.

2. Deflecting Attention from Internal Issues

China has its share of political challenges, including human ‌rights​ abuses and challenges to governance. Critiquing the​ West⁤ diverts public attention from domestic issues and creates an ‘us-versus-them’ mentality.

3. Shaping Global Narratives

China’s state media plays a​ significant role in shaping global narratives ​about democracy, governance, and civil rights. This critique serves to:

  • Promote a multipolar world where​ different governance structures are accepted.
  • Challenge the Western ‍definition of democracy as a ‌universal standard.

Comparative ​Governance: China vs. the U.S.

Feature China (Single-Party State) United States (Democratic Republic)
Political Party Structure Single-party ‍dominance with the CCP Multi-party system ‍with competitive elections
Public Participation Limited; focus on stability High; significant public engagement
Decision Making Centralized in ​the Party Decentralized with ⁣checks and balances
Response to Criticism State-controlled media; censorship Free press;‍ diverse opinions

Case Studies: How ⁢the U.S. Has Responded

American political ‍leaders have responded to critiques of democracy with varying approaches:

1. Diplomatic Engagement

In ⁢an attempt to demonstrate the strengths of democracy, U.S. officials have engaged in ‍dialogues about governance, often addressing critiques with statistics on citizen engagement and economic‌ freedoms.

2. ⁢Promoting ‍Democratic Values Globally

The U.S. has ‍utilized platforms‍ like the G7 and NATO to⁤ discuss democratic ⁢values, countering⁤ the ⁢narrative that democracy is ineffective by providing⁤ examples ⁤of successful democratic transitions in various regions.

The Role of Media Narratives

State-run media narratives play a vital‍ role⁣ in shaping‍ perceptions about foreign democracies. Chinese outlets often use America’s struggles with democracy as a lens through which their system is⁣ presented favorably;⁣ emphasizing stability over ​perceived chaos prevalent in Western political environments. ‍Such framing seeks not just critique but also justification for different‍ approaches‌ toward governance.

As‍ citizens ⁤globally navigate ‌these ‍discussions—especially amid ongoing geopolitical ‍tensions—it becomes⁤ evident that understanding these varying perspectives is‌ crucial for fostering an‌ informed citizenry capable of engaging meaningfully with complex global ‍issues.
